[Mondrian] Mondrian properties
jhyde at pentaho.com
Thu May 12 19:49:51 EDT 2011
Mondrian properties have always been defined in three places:
MondrianProperties.java, mondrian.properties, and configuration.html. As a
result, it was a pain to maintain all of the documentation, and properties
would often have inconsistent documentation.
As of change 14271, there is just one place to define a property: a new
file, src/main/mondrian/olap/MondrianProperties.xml. At build time, 3 files
are now generated: MondrianProperties.java, properties.html (which is
spliced into configuration.html when the website is deployed), and
mondrian.properties.template (which people can copy to mondrian.properties
if they wish).
One thing to watch out for: I have deleted mondrian.properties and
MondrianProperties.java from perforce, so next time you sync, perforce will
try to remove them. If you have made any changes to these files, be sure to
save a copy.
-------------- next part --------------
An HTML attachment was scrubbed...
More information about the Mondrian